Institutions in society (such as the family, education, the media, etc.) structural functionalism, in sociology and other social sciences, a school of thought according to which each of the institutions, relationships, roles, and norms that together constitute a society serves a purpose, and each is indispensable for the continued existence of the others and of society as a whole. Some 160 years ago, in London, as Marx was working on his monumental work, Capital, the physicist John Tyndall, experimenting on the heat-absorbing powers of C02 (and other gases), was to first to suggest what was later called the greenhouse effect of the absorption of infra-red radiation by the Earths atmosphere. Functionalism was first proposed by Herbert Spencer, but then other sociologists started using this idea and expanding it. They contend that education contributes two kinds of functions: manifest (or primary) functions, which are the intended and visible functions of education; and latent (or secondary) functions, which are the hidden and unintended functions.
